A California woman has been charged with the attempted premeditated murder of her husband, who is not expected to survive, after she allegedly shot him on Saturday.
Paul Shatswell, 45, was alleged gunned down by his wife, Maria Vides, 39, at their home in Pittsburgh during domestic dispute.
Shatswell, who is the principal at the Pittsburg Adult Education Center, is currently on life support at a hospital and is not expected to survive, The Mercury News reported.
A GoFundMe page has been created to help provide for Shatswell's eight children.
